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89160484 409470 67002400
981133044 534895513
981133044 534895513
86324867 63 261608
All about undefined
Interested in learning more?
981133044 534895513
86324867 63 261608
See more
023398 114 72977
32 11290 82114
See more
1785262191 1870203 009
7217522 660876 0595910
See more